Question to the Department for Levelling Up, Housing & Communities:

To ask the Secretary of State for Housing, Communities and Local Government, with reference to his Department's document entitled Land value estimates for policy appraisal, what the average value is of hectare of residential land in each local authority in England.

The Department intermittently commissions and publishes land value estimate data from the Valuations Office Agency. The latest release can be found here: https://www.gov.uk/government/publications/land-value-estimates-for-policy-appraisal-2017

The published document has values for typical sites in each local authority, which can be considered a median value. However, alternative metrics for an average value, such as the mean, are unavailable.
